
You have many options for training scuba diving. PADI's program costs $200 to $500, and can be completed in just a few short days. Most programs consist of standard components: initial book or "e-learning" portal learning about scuba skills, confined water training where divers practice using their equipment, and open water dives between 15 and 60 feet deep. A refresher course may be necessary in between certifications.

Getting a refresher course
Refresher courses are a great idea for those who have dived before but haven’t done it in years. Refresher courses are like a car tune-up. You will be able to use your skills better and have more fun doing them. It also ensures that you'll stay safe and avoid any complications.
Scuba diving instructor
You can get a certification as a scuba diver instructor, which opens up many job opportunities. Being a certified scuba instructor will allow you to teach divers a wide variety of classes and will have a solid understanding of all aspects of diving. In addition to teaching introductory classes, instructors can also teach nitrox and oxygen administration. You may also find resort operations or retail sales in the diving industry.
